Catholic Charities of Philadelphia

Child & Family Services in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Catholic Charities member agency serving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Services include: Addiction services, Adoption services, Asset development services, Basic needs services, Case management services, Community services, and 17 more.

Phone: (215) 854-7000

Address: 222 N 17th St, Suite 300,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, 19103
